Output 57ab7fd54110be412ee02e7d99d6c59ebc6d3a320afd03fc1b4e665053983592:1

value
53000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0402457eff7c0843d2511954953ddf7d364f3064 OP_EQUAL
address
324DM8p89DAwirDg1LSRSMso8rghhfzRkt
transaction
57ab7fd54110be412ee02e7d99d6c59ebc6d3a320afd03fc1b4e665053983592
spent
true